Data coverage and quality
Mapbox data is the foundation for all our maps, search, and navigation services. We update data continuously to serve customers and use cases across the globe, ingesting updates from open and proprietary sources.
This guide describes Mapbox data that developers can use, including information on data coverage and quality.
To contribute data, see our Improve this map utility.
Key terms
It can be helpful to understand key terms related to map data.
For more detailed definitions, click the terms below or visit the Glossary.
- raster: a pixel-based data format that stores data in a grid structure
- vector tile: a lightweight data format for storing vector data
- tileset: a collection of raster or vector data broken up into a grid
Map data
Mapbox tilesets offer developers access to a wide variety of map data, including road networks, place names, points of interest, satellite and aerial imagery, elevation data, live traffic data, expertly curated national borders, transit data, and more. The data in these tilesets is suitable for a wide variety of applications, both visual and analytical.
Click a tileset to learn about its layers, data sources, data updates, and more:
Vector tilesets
Most of the data that appears on Mapbox maps is served by vector tilesets:
Raster tilesets
Raster tilesets contain aerial and satellite imagery and terrain and elevation data:
Premium tilesets
Custom tilesets
You can learn how to create your own custom tilesets in our Add new data getting started guide.
Data coverage and quality
Mapbox continuously improves data coverage and quality for all our services.
The following table shows data coverage by country for our Geocoding and Search APIs. Some data are available at a city level and do not appear in this list. Data coverage can change due to various reasons, including construction activities for roads, changes in government regulations, and changes in the licensing agreements with data providers.
See the Geocoding API documentation for definitions of data types.
Legend
● | Service is available within this geography with premium data quality. |
---|---|
○ | Service is available within this geography with basic data quality. |
— | Service is not available, or has low data quality. |
Try out our Geocoding API to understand the most up-to-date coverage for specific countries.
Country | ISO | Region | District | Postcode | Place | Locality | Neighborhood | Address |
---|---|---|---|---|---|---|---|---|
Andorra | AD | ● | - | ● | ● | ● | - | - |
Anguilla | AI | ● | - | - | ● | ○ | - | - |
Antigua and Barbuda | AG | ● | - | - | ○ | - | - | - |
Argentina | AR | ● | - | ● | ● | ● | ● | - |
Aruba | AW | ● | - | - | ● | ○ | - | - |
Australia | AU | ● | - | ● | ● | ● | - | ● |
Austria | AT | ● | - | ● | ● | ● | - | ● |
Bahamas | BS | ● | - | - | ○ | ○ | - | - |
Bahrain | BH | ● | - | ● | ● | ○ | - | - |
Barbados | BB | ● | - | - | ○ | - | - | - |
Belgium | BE | ● | - | ● | ● | ● | ○ | ● |
Bermuda | BM | ● | - | - | ● | ○ | - | - |
Brazil | BR | ● | - | ● | ● | ● | ● | ○ |
British Virgin Islands | VG | ● | - | - | ● | - | - | - |
Brunei Darussalam | BN | ● | - | - | ● | ○ | - | - |
Canada | CA | ● | ● | ● | ● | ● | ● | ● |
Caribbean Netherlands | BQ | ● | - | - | ○ | - | - | - |
Cayman Islands | KY | ● | - | - | ● | ○ | - | - |
Chile | CL | ● | - | ● | ● | ● | - | - |
Christmas Island | CX | ● | - | - | ○ | - | - | - |
Cook Islands | CK | ● | - | - | ○ | ○ | - | - |
Costa Rica | CR | ● | - | ● | ● | ● | - | - |
Croatia | HR | ● | - | ● | ● | ● | - | ○ |
Curacao | CW | ● | - | - | ○ | ○ | - | - |
Cyprus | CY | ● | - | ● | ● | ● | - | ○ |
Czech Republic | CZ | ● | - | ● | ● | ● | - | ○ |
Denmark | DK | ● | - | ● | ● | ● | - | ● |
Estonia | EE | ● | - | ● | ● | - | - | ○ |
Finland | FI | ● | - | ● | ● | ● | - | ● |
France | FR | ● | - | ● | ● | ● | ● | ● |
Germany | DE | ● | ● | ● | ● | ● | - | ● |
Gibraltar | GI | ● | - | ● | ● | ○ | - | ○ |
Greece | GR | ● | - | ● | ● | - | - | ○ |
Guam | GU | ● | - | - | ○ | - | - | - |
Guernsey | GG | ● | - | ● | ● | ○ | - | ○ |
Holy See | VA | ● | - | ● | - | - | - | ○ |
Hong Kong | HK | ● | - | - | - | ● | - | - |
Hungary | HU | ● | - | ● | ● | ● | - | ● |
Iceland | IS | ● | - | ● | ● | ● | - | ○ |
Ireland | IE | ● | - | ● | ● | ● | - | ○ |
Israel | IL | ● | - | - | ● | - | - | - |
Italy | IT | ● | - | ● | ● | ● | - | ● |
Japan | JP | ● | - | ● | ● | ● | - | ● |
Kuwait | KW | ● | - | ● | ● | ● | - | - |
Latvia | LV | ● | - | ● | ● | ● | - | ○ |
Liechtenstein | LI | ● | - | ● | ● | ○ | - | ● |
Luxembourg | LU | ● | - | ● | ● | ● | - | ● |
Macedonia | MK | ● | - | ● | ● | ● | - | ○ |
Malaysia | MY | ● | - | ● | ● | ● | - | - |
Maldives | MV | ● | - | - | ○ | ○ | - | - |
Malta | MT | ● | - | ● | ● | - | - | ○ |
Marshall Islands | MH | ● | - | - | ○ | ○ | - | - |
Martinique | MQ | ● | - | - | ● | - | - | - |
Mexico | MX | ● | - | ● | ● | ● | - | ○ |
Monaco | MC | ● | - | ● | ● | ● | - | ○ |
Montenegro | ME | ● | - | ● | ● | ● | - | ○ |
Montserrat | MS | ● | - | - | ● | ○ | - | - |
Netherlands | NL | ● | - | ● | ● | ● | ● | ● |
New Zealand | NZ | ● | - | ● | ● | ● | - | ● |
Norfolk Island | NF | ● | - | - | ○ | ○ | - | - |
Northern Mariana Islands | MP | ● | - | - | ○ | - | - | - |
Norway | NO | ● | - | ● | ● | ● | - | ● |
Palau | PW | ● | - | - | ○ | ○ | - | - |
Paraguay | PY | ● | - | ● | ● | ● | - | - |
Poland | PL | ● | ● | ● | ● | ● | - | ● |
Portugal | PT | ● | - | ● | ● | ● | - | ● |
Puerto Rico | PR | ● | - | ● | ● | ● | - | ○ |
Republic of Korea | KR | ● | - | ● | ● | ● | ● | - |
Russia | RU | ● | ● | ● | ● | ○ | - | ○ |
Saint Barthelemy | BL | ● | - | - | ○ | ○ | - | - |
Saint Martin | MF | ● | - | - | ○ | - | - | - |
San Marino | SM | ● | - | ● | ● | - | - | - |
Seychelles | SC | ● | - | - | ○ | - | - | - |
Singapore | SG | ● | - | ● | - | ● | - | ○ |
Sint Maarten | SX | ● | - | - | ○ | - | - | - |
Slovakia | SK | ● | - | ● | ● | - | - | ○ |
Slovenia | SI | ● | - | ● | ● | ● | - | ○ |
South Africa | ZA | ● | - | ● | ● | ● | ● | ○ |
Spain | ES | ● | ● | ● | ● | ● | ● | ● |
Sweden | SE | ● | - | ● | ● | ● | - | ● |
Switzerland | CH | ● | - | ● | ● | ● | ● | ● |
Taiwan | TW | ● | - | ● | ● | ● | ● | - |
Thailand | TH | ● | - | ● | ● | ● | - | - |
Turkey | TR | ● | - | ● | ● | ● | - | ○ |
Turks and Caicos | TC | ● | - | - | ● | ○ | - | - |
United Kingdom of Great Britain and Northern Ireland | GB | ● | ● | ● | ● | ● | ● | ● |
United States of America | US | ● | ● | ● | ● | ● | ● | ● |
Virgin Islands (U.S.) | VI | ● | - | - | - | - | - | - |
Map projections
By default, Mapbox renders maps and map tiles with the popular Web Mercator projection using the EPSG:3857 projected coordinate system (sometimes called EPSG:900913). Because Web Mercator is used by most web maps, you can often combine map tiles and layers from other platforms that use the same projection with your Mapbox maps. You can use Mapbox GL JS adaptive projections to display map tiles on the web using different projections.
Use our data
You can use our map data as source data for your map styles in Mapbox Studio, access our data directly using the Mapbox Maps Service APIs, or contribute to our data sources through OpenStreetMap.
Mapbox Studio
You can use our tilesets directly in Mapbox Studio on the Tilesets page. Whenever you create a new style from a template style in the Mapbox Studio style editor, you are using a Mapbox tileset.
Maps APIs
With our Maps APIs, you can request Mapbox tilesets programmatically:
- Retrieve vector tiles with the Vector Tiles API.
- Retrieve features from vector tiles with the Tilequery API.
- Retrieve raster tiles with the Raster Tiles API.
- Retrieve TileJSON metadata for vector and raster tilesets with Mapbox Tiling Service (MTS).
- Access elevation data using the instructions in our Access Elevation Data guide.
Contribute to OpenStreetMap
We contribute to OpenStreetMap, and you should too!
Sign up for a free account to start contributing. The OpenStreetMap web editor allows you to draw or edit features such as roads, buildings, parks, traffic signals, and labels. Read Learn OpenStreetMap for a step-by-step guide to start contributing to the project.
We've covered how Mapbox works with OpenStreetMap data, the quality controls behind it, and how you can be a part of this growing movement to provide a free and open data set for everyone.
Next steps
Now that you know that you can use Mapbox data and create your own vector or raster tilesets, you are ready to begin building with map data.
These tutorials can help you start building:
- Tutorial: Add points to a web map, part 1: prepare your data using custom data.
- Tutorial: Customize label text for a single label using Mapbox Streets data.
- Tutorial: Add 3D buildings to a Mapbox Studio style using Mapbox Streets data.